Owner's manual

Figure 2 NSASJ architecture
NSASJ
Post Master
NSASJ
Post Master
NSASJ
Post Master
NSASJ
Post Master
Infinispan Cache
TCP/IP Subsystem (IP-CIP or TCPIPv6)
CPU 0
NonStop Server
EJB Client
CPU 1 CPU 2 CPU 3
TCP/IP Subsystem (IP-CIP or TCPIPv6)
TCP/IP Subsystem (IP-CIP or TCPIPv6)TCP/IP Subsystem (IP-CIP or TCPIPv6)
Infinispan Cache Infinispan Cache Infinispan Cache
TS/MP Pathsend API
Domain Controller /
Host Controller
Components of NSASJ
The following list describes the various components of NSASJ:
NSASJ Server: A server is a single instance of NSASJ Java EE container that provides an
implementation of a specific set of Java EE technologies. It is configured as a TS/MP serverclass
and all the instances of the server share the same configuration and file system resources.
Host Controller: Each installation of NSASJ has only one instance of Host Controller which
also serves the purpose of a Domain Controller. It is configured as a TS/MP serverclass with
only one instance and serves as the single point of management for all the NSASJ Server
instances.
Infinispan Cache Cluster: Each installation of NSASJ has only an Infinispan cache server
defined as a TS/MP serverclass. The purpose of this component is to store and share state
information across the instances of NSASJ serverclass. An example of state information is the
14 Introduction